Search all messages across mailboxes with optional date range and limit. Auto-connects if not already connected.
AI agents call search_all_messages to retrieve information from Mcp Mail Server without modifying anything — typically the context-gathering step in research, monitoring, and reporting workflows, before the agent takes action elsewhere.
This tool retrieves and queries email messages based on search criteria. It performs no side effects, creates no new data, executes no external code, and does not delete or modify messages. The auto-connect feature is a convenience mechanism that does not change the fundamental nature of the operation.
From the tool's definition Tool description states 'Search all messages' with 'optional date range and limit'. The verb 'search' and the querying nature of the operation indicate data retrieval with no modification or deletion.

search_all_messages is a Read tool with low risk. Read-only tools are generally safe to allow by default.
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the search_all_messages r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.
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for search_all_messages.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
search_all_messages is provided by the Mcp Mail Server MCP server (mcp-mail-server). PolicyLayer sits as a proxy in front of this server to enforce policies before tool calls reach the server.
